Communication process: 1.Upper system (SCADA, PLC, HMI) connects a LoRa modem by RS485 or USB port 2.Upper system as Modbus master sends request command to LoRa modem 3.LoRa modem transmit the request command to LoRa Modbus IO module over LoRa wireless network 4.LoRa Modbus IO module receives and responds LoRa modem only forward message between upper system and LoRa Modbus IO module. One LoRa modem can communicate with multiple LoRa IO modules About CWT LoRa device wireless communication 1.Open air communication distance is about 3KM, distance will be affected by obstructions 2.Communication in building, the distance through the wall is about 5-6 layers of wall 3.Can setup LoRa communication parameters by config tool CWT-L3-LoRa Features 1 Basic Feature 2 Technical Specification 3 Size 4 Package list Module×1, antenna×1, USB cable×1
